Respected Lagos Politician Angers Populace With Claims That Protesting Against Buhari Is A Crime

One of the state publicity secretary for ruling party APC might have made a blunder he would find hard to recover from. Joe Igbokwe, one of the executives of the Lagos State chapter of the party, has said the ongoing ‘Resume or Resign’ protest against President Muhammadu Buhari is against the laws of the country.He said this during a TV interview this morning, where he was pitched against Deji Adeyanju, the co-convener of the #ResumeOrResign protests that started on Monday, August 7, 2017. When asked for his opinion on the protests, Igbokwe said, “You’re allowed to express your thoughts or to feel like you’re in a democracy; freedom of speech, freedom of thought.“We know where we are coming from. Deji, I think is the Acting Publicity Secretary of the PDP. When I saw Charly Boy sitting very close to him, I said this is just a PDP affair. He still speaks for the PDP. He has a right to protest, but you have to be very sensitive. What did the law say? The president was going out for medical treatment and he transmitted power, wrote to the National Assembly. That’s what the law says, and he moved on.“The Vice President stepped in as the Acting President, so where’s the vacumm? None. Except for people who are looking for something. They don’t have any business to go and protest. It’s even against the law to protest that the president must resume or resign when the needful has been done.” Watch the full clip below;
